How Our Restaurant Water Damage Restoration Process Works

When you experience water damage in your restaurant, every minute counts. That’s why our team follows a proven process to ensure a quick and effective restoration. Here’s what you can expect:

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

Our technicians will arrive at your restaurant within 60 minutes to assess the damage and identify the source of the water.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and find out the extent of the damage.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Next, we’ll use industrial-strength pumps and vacuums to extract as much water as possible from your space. This helps prevent further damage and reduces the risk of m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ry out your space and remove any remaining moisture. This helps prevent mold and mildew growth and ensures your restaurant is safe for occupancy.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

After the drying process is complete, we’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your restaurant to remove any remaining dirt, grime, and bacteria. This ensures your space is safe and healthy for your customers and staff.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Finally, our team will work with you to restore your restaurant to its former glory. This may involve repairing or replacing damaged materials, such as drywall, flooring, and cabinets.

Warning Signs You Need Restaurant Water Damage Restoration

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old and mildew.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your restaurant, it’s essential to investigate further and address the issue quickly.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or excessive moisture. If you notice any unusual changes in your flooring, it’s crucial to investigate further and address the issue before it worsens.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on ceilings or walls can show a leak or water damage. If you notice any unusual discoloration or staining, it’s essential to investigate further and address the issue quickly.

Unusual Sounds or Squeaks

Unusual sounds or squeaks can show the presence of water or moisture in your walls or floors. If you notice any unusual noises, it’s crucial to investigate further and address the issue before it worsens.

Visible Signs of Water Damage

Visible signs of water damage, such as rust, corrosion, or mineral deposits, can show a serious issue. If you notice any of these signs, it’s essential to investigate further and address the issue quickly.

Restaurant Water Damage Restoration Cost In Olympia, WA

The cost of restaurant water damage restoration in Olympia, WA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of the aff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of the affected area, type of equipment needed, and duration of the process.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area, type of surfaces, and equipment needed.
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of the affected area, type of materials needed, and complexity of the repairs.
Equipment Rental $100 – $500 Duration of the rental, type of equipment, and location.
